Affinity Photo 1: Beginner to Pro via Reference and Workflow Course Syllabus
Full curriculum breakdown — modules, lessons, estimated time, and outcomes.
This comprehensive course guides you from beginner to confident Affinity Photo user through structured lessons and real-world workflows. With over 4 hours of content, you'll progress through core editing skills, creative techniques, and professional workflows. Each module builds on the last, combining technical instruction with practical application—ideal for photographers and digital artists seeking proficiency in Affinity Photo. Lifetime access allows you to learn at your own pace.
Module 1: Introduction to Affinity Photo
Estimated time: 0.5 hours
- Overview of the interface and workspace layout
- Understanding personas: Develop, Photo, and Export
- Customizing the workspace for efficiency
- Setting up projects and managing file types
Module 2: Selections, Layers & Masking
Estimated time: 0.75 hours
- Using selection tools including lasso, brush, and automatic selection
- Feathering selections and refining edges
- Creating and editing layer masks
- Working with clipping masks for targeted effects
Module 3: Photo Retouching & Corrections
Estimated time: 1 hour
- Removing blemishes and skin imperfections
- Cloning and healing tools for object removal
- Using the patch tool and inpainting brush
- Correcting perspective and alignment issues
Module 4: Color Grading & Adjustments
Estimated time: 0.75 hours
- Applying HSL adjustments for precise color control
- Using curves and levels for tonal balance
- Selective color corrections with adjustment layers
- Enhancing images with blend modes and live filters
Module 5: RAW Editing & Tone Control
Estimated time: 0.75 hours
- Working with RAW files in the Develop Persona
- Adjusting exposure, white balance, and dynamic range
- Noise reduction and lens correction tools
- Recovering shadow and highlight detail
Module 6: Creative Projects & Compositing
Estimated time: 1 hour
- Combining multiple images into seamless composites
- Using overlays and lighting effects for realism
- Incorporating digital painting techniques
- Building surreal or enhanced scenes with layers and masks
Module 7: Workflow Tips & Exporting
Estimated time: 0.5 hours
- Implementing non-destructive editing workflows
- Organizing layers and assets for efficiency
- Exporting for web, print, and social media
- Saving in layered formats for future editing
